References

Alfred Kärcher GmbH & Co. KG

PSIwms in use for full management of all logistical processes with integrated quality assurance, specific strategies for hazardous substances, multi-stage replenishment and rule-based shipping optimisation.

Die Schweizerische Post AG

Use of PSIglobal and PSItms for planning of the entire transport network for future events and management of the entire vehicle fleet including dynamic transport adaptation.

Flughafen Hamburg

Use of PSIairport solutions with the functions Baggage Handling System, Baggage Reconciliation System, CCTV und FIDS. In use are furthermore a mobile control room for tablets and handheld devices and a luggage tracking by means of image transfer. The maintenance includes full service.

Friedrich Zufall GmbH & Co. KG

Management of 54 warehouses for over 60 clients with PSIwms. Connection to various ERP systems and use of mobile data terminals and pick-by-voice.

Mister Spex GmbH

PSIwms in use for stock management, warehouse management and distribution for the product range of retail with glasses, contact lenses and care products.

Robert Bosch GmbH

PSIglobal in use for visualisation and optimisation of global supplier flows and for allocation of new products to existing production facilities, taking into consideration production and transport costs.

STUTE Logistics (AG & Co.) KG / Airbus (Materialwirtschaftszentrum)

Control of a fully automatic small parts warehouse (SPW) with around 50,000 double-deep storage bins with PSIwms. Differentiated stock management based on factors including availability, batch, production date, expiration rate, special and consignment stock.

STUTE Logistics (AG & Co.) KG / Claas (CS Parts Logistics GmbH)

Use of PSIwms for management of 57 warehouses (various types), including warehousing strategies. The transport takes place via MDT, using fuzzy logic.

Volkswagen AG (Nutzfahrzeuge)

Use of PSIwms for supply and disposal for high-capacity suction press as well as transport and storage. Visualisation of process chain in production batch warehouse and complete tracking via RFID.

Würth Elektronik eiSos GmbH & Co. KG

Expansion of existing logistics centre including extensive automation and upgrade PSIwms to better support the gradual switching of processes in the ramp-up phase by means of new functions.
